There are 2 blocks in the protocol @antiquity mate

General Mass and Specificity

Mass is minimalist whereas Specificity allows to you to focus more on isolation/weak points.

The block you refer to at the end is OMS (Operator/Mass/Specificity)

You would run those in 3-6 week blocks.

I plan to run Mass Protocol for the full year, transition into BB at the end of the year then move onto OMS

OMS is probably the culmination of all 3 books and the holy land of training in my humble opinion
